How to fill out the UTA Colleges Of Nursing DNP Program Post-Baccalaureate Verification Form online
Filling out the UTA Colleges Of Nursing DNP Program Post-Baccalaureate Verification Form is an essential step for applicants seeking to verify their clinical hours. This guide provides clear and supportive instructions on how to complete the form online, ensuring you meet the necessary requirements for your DNP program.
Follow the steps to successfully complete the verification form.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and access it in your preferred digital format.
- Begin by entering your personal information, including your first name, last name, middle initial, and any maiden names or other names that may apply. Make sure to fill in your UTA student ID number accurately.
- Indicate whether you completed any clinical, practicum, or practice hours in the program or certificate you attended. If you did not complete any hours, please submit the form after filling out only the personal information section.
- Fill in the university details, including the name of the university, university phone number, street address, city, state, and zip code.
- Provide the program details by entering the program or certificate title, concentration, dates of attendance, and the total number of clinical/practicum/practice hours completed during your program or certificate.
- This form requires verification from the Dean or Program Director of your program. Ensure that they complete the verification section, including their printed name, signature, and date, along with the official school seal.
- Save your changes and either print the completed form or download it for submission.
- Send the completed form to the DNP Admissions Office at UTA via email or physical mail, ensuring you allow sufficient time for processing.
